Identification of a new transcriptional unit that yields a gene product within the unique sequences of the short component of the herpes simplex virus 1 genome.
The herpes simplex virus genome 1 consists of two unique stretches, long (UL) and short (U(S)), each flanked by inverted repeat sequences.
